Across Lenexa, Roeland Park, and Olathe, storm-related tree problems can range from ice-loaded branches splitting mature oaks in winter to summer winds driving silver maples into roofs and driveways. In this part of Johnson County, saturated clay soil can weaken root stability and make trees more likely to fail during heavy rain or high wind. What Storm-Damaged Properties Need from a Tree Care Team
Storm damage can affect each yard differently, so the right response depends on what the weather left behind.
Fallen Trees and Major Limb Removal
After a storm, whole trees or heavy branches may land on roofs, fences, or vehicles in neighborhoods such as Shawnee Mission and De Soto. Safe cleanup starts with a careful look at the scene, including weight distribution, access, and nearby hazards before any cuts are made.
Clearing Hanging Limbs and Broken Canopy Sections
Branches that are cracked but still attached can stay dangerous long after the storm is gone. Homeowners in Eudora and Spring Hill often deal with this kind of suspended debris after strong winds. Removing these hazards quickly helps prevent another round of damage during the next storm. Pairing that work with quality tree pruning services can also improve the canopy and limit future breakage.
Removing Stumps and Root Debris
When a tree is uprooted, it can leave behind a large root plate and a stump that gets in the way of safe movement and lawn repair. Yards in Lansing and Basehor often need this cleanup after spring storms, and the debris has to be fully removed before regrading, reseeding, or replanting can begin.
Checking Tree Health After the Storm
A storm-damaged tree does not always need to be removed right away. Some trees can recover, while others may have hidden structural issues that make them unsafe to keep. A detailed evaluation of trees in Mission and New Century helps property owners choose the right next step. Storm cleanup in Overland Park is not just a one-time response. Different weather patterns create different risks throughout the year, which makes preparation an important part of property care.
Overland Park, KS, Storm Damage for Regular Service
Inspections before and after storm season can reveal weak branch unions, decay, or unstable roots before a tree fails in bad weather. Property owners in Roeland Park and Leawood benefit from regular assessments that catch problems early, when they are usually easier and more affordable to correct.
